EBRD agrees debut trade finance facility to Piraeus Factoring

Region:
Europe

The EBRD has agreed to provide a €10 million trade finance facility to Piraeus Factoring, the first company in Greece to be supported by the EBRD. Building on the EBRD’s cooperation with its parent, Piraeus Bank, the facility will enable Piraeus Factoring to further support Greek small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) and corporates engaged in domestic and international trade, under the EBRD’s Trade Facilitation Programme (TFP).
